* The morphotectonic analysis of LIDAR data from the island of Sein
(France) revealed 11 submerged man-made structures dating between 5800
and 5300 BC

* In August 2025, wildfires in the northwest region of the Iberian
Peninsula burned approximately 541,000 hectares within a 15 million
hectare area
